Accounts Receivable are amounts due from customers from the sale of services or merchandise on credit. They are usually due in 30 ? 60 days. They are classified on the Balance Sheet as current assets.

Firstly, factoring is a financial service of selling and purchasing, which implies consideration, unlike assignment, which may take place either with or without consideration. In addition, non-matured or future accounts receivable can be subject to factoring.
Assignment of receivables would mean sale of the lease rentals, not the asset. In that case, the leased asset still remains the property of the assignor ? that is, the assignor has retained the residual interest in the asset. However, it would be different if the lessor sells the asset that has been leased out.
In the accounts receivable assignment process, a company assigns receivables to a lending institution to borrow money. The borrower pays interest plus additional fees. The borrowing company retains ownership of the accounts receivable and collects payment from its customers.
A factoring agreement can be used to transfer an account receivable referenced in the underlying sale contract, whilst assignment can also apply to accounts receivable resulting from loan agreements, business co-operation agreements, and the like.
Example of the Assignment of Accounts Receivable ABC Corp. approaches XYZ Bank to obtain financing using its accounts receivable as collateral. XYZ Bank agrees to provide a loan of 85% of the total accounts receivable value, which amounts to $170,000 (85% of $200,000).
Assignment of accounts receivable is a lending agreement whereby the borrower assigns accounts receivable to the lending institution. In exchange for this assignment of accounts receivable, the borrower receives a loan for a percentage, which could be as high as 100%, of the accounts receivable.
